So What is Stress?

  Stress is a commonly experienced problem and is a body’s method of reacting to a challenge. It is a physiological reaction which results in physical and emotional changes in the body. The history of massage therapy

Massage has been practised throughout the centuries since the earliest civilisations. It has been used medically as a therapeutic healing treatment and also for invigorating, soothing and beautifying the body.
